Summary Against the colorful backdrop of New Orleans' Mardi Gras, the Penetrator joins the festivities with a bang-literally-as he blows up an eighty-thousand-ton cannery ship belonging to Marcel Bouchet. It seems that Marcel Bouchet is the powerful head of the Gulfland Fisherman's Co-op.
